• 关于

    应用程序编程接口一般会出现什么故障

    的搜索结果
  • 设计模式6大原则

    设计模式六大原则 开闭原则 开闭原则,是说对于软件实体(类、模块、函数等等)应该可以拓展,但是不可修改 这句话有两个意思,对于拓展是开放的,对于更改是封闭的。在设计一个软件之前,就需要考虑到怎样的设计才能面对需求的改变却可以保持相对稳定,从而使得系统可以在第一个版本之后不断推出新的版本?设计软件要...

    文章 红色迷宫 2018-09-04 1459浏览量

  • 独立开发一个云(PaaS)的核心要素, Go, Go, Go!!!

    最近一年的工作,有很大的比重在做云平台的事情,简单来说,就是为公司内用户提供一个PaaS,用户可以在我们的云平台上方便的将单机服务程序扩展为多实例程序,以平台服务化的方式对外提供。在这里简单分享一下。 首先简单说一下我们解决了用户的什么需求,或者说痛点。 基础算法直接以库的形式提供给应用方? 用户...

    文章 anzhsoft 2015-10-10 2093浏览量

  • 《Effective Debugging:软件和系统调试的66个有效方法》——导读

    前  言 我们在开发软件或对运行软件的系统进行管理的时候,经常会遇到故障。有些故障是因代码问题而引发的编译错误,这种故障可以在短时间内修复;还有一些故障则会使大型系统停机,这将给公司带来每小时数百万的损失(具体货币单位依情况而定)。要想成为一名优秀的专业人士,你就必须在发生故障时迅速找出背后的原因...

    文章 华章计算机 2017-07-04 1310浏览量

  • 阿里创新自动化测试工具平台--Doom

    背景 信息系统上线后通常会需要迭代升级甚至重构,如何确保系统原有业务的正确性非常重要。曾经有一家叫瑞穗证券的证券公司因为一个系统bug导致了数亿美金的损失,赔掉了公司一年的利润。这样的极端例子虽然少见,但是却像达摩克利斯之剑警示着我们,那么当前系统稳定性都有哪些挑战呢? 系统改造升级由于回归测试...

    文章 doom_v5 2017-12-05 28342浏览量

  • 反应式编程探索与总结

    1.什么是反应式编程 Reactive Programming 一种以异步处理数据流为中心思想的编程范式,这个范式存在已久,不是新概念,就像面向过程、面向对象编程、函数式编程等范式。 对比一下,Reactive streams指的是一套规范,对于Java开发者来讲,Reactive Strea...

    文章 猴大大13 2019-11-25 711浏览量

  • 《工业控制网络安全技术与实践》一一2.5 PLC设备的技术原理

    本节书摘来自华章出版社《工业控制网络安全技术与实践》一 书中的第2章,第2.5节,作者:姚 羽 祝烈煌 武传坤  ,更多章节内容可以访问云栖社区“华章计算机”公众号查看。 2.5 PLC设备的技术原理 前面简单介绍了PLC的基本概念、应用领域和特点,本节将详细介绍PLC设备的产生与特点、基本组成...

    文章 华章计算机 2017-08-02 1910浏览量

  • 全链路控制、构建Devops改善中台问题,让IT成为企业核心竞争力

    全链路控制、构建Devops改善中台问题,让IT成为企业核心竞争力 2018云栖大会上海峰会ET农业大脑专场,伯俊软件总裁孙一晖带来以“中台赋能让IT成为企业核心竞争力”为题的演讲。互联网中台作为新零售的基础,它必须得改善变化快、系统多和接口多的问题。那么开发人员为了解决这些问题是怎样快速配置平台...

    文章 云迹九州 2018-06-22 1934浏览量

  • 《DBA修炼之道:数据库管理员的第一本书》——2.4节数据库标准与过程

    本节书摘来自华章社区《DBA修炼之道:数据库管理员的第一本书》一书中的第2章,第2.4节数据库标准与过程,作者(美)Craig S. Mullins,更多章节内容可以访问云栖社区“华章社区”公众号查看 2.4 数据库标准与过程想要有效地使用新安装的DBMS,必须开发使用数据库的标准和过程。研究表明...

    文章 华章计算机 2017-07-03 885浏览量

  • 2020年SpringCloud 必知的18道面试题

    今天跟大家分享下SpringCloud常见面试题的知识。 1、什么是Spring Cloud? Spring cloud流应用程序启动器是基于Spring Boot的Spring集成应用程序,提供与外部系统的集成。Spring cloud Task,一个生命周期短暂的微服务框架,用于快速构建执行有...

    文章 程序员白楠楠 2020-11-12 1246浏览量

  • 如何写出健壮的代码?

    你不可能写出完美的软件。因为它不曾出现,也不会出现。 每一个司机都认为自己是最好的司机,我们在鄙视那些闯红灯、乱停车、胡乱变道不遵守规则的司机同时,更应该在行驶的过程中防卫性的驾驶,小心那些突然冲出来的车辆,在他们给我们造成麻烦的时候避开他。这跟编程有极高的相似性,我们在程序的世界里要不断的跟他人...

    文章 茶什i 2020-07-15 1401浏览量

  • Elasticsearch 全观测技术解析与应用(四):ES全观测性行业应用

    点击免费下载《Elasticsearch 全观测技术解析与应用》>>> 分享人:李猛一、什么是全观测性 全观测性简单讲就是“监控”、“一体化的监控”。它包括几个方面:一方面叫日志数据,就是文本,第二方面包括一些指标数据,第三方面就是这套产品必须有告警通知。 日志数据 工作开发中...

    文章 开发者小助手 2020-12-17 499浏览量

  • 带你读《计算思维导论》之三:计算平台

    点击查看第一章点击查看第二章 第3章 计 算 平 台 学习目标 了解计算机的基本构成、工作原理和基本指令系统。 掌握微型计算机的硬件系统结构。 掌握微型计算机各主要部件的功能和主要技术指标。 了解操作系统的功能和分类。 计算机系统的硬件和软件是相辅相成的两部分。硬件是计算机系统赖以工作的实体,...

    文章 被纵养的懒猫 2019-10-30 3025浏览量

  • 带你读《微服务架构设计模式》之一:逃离单体地狱

    架构师书库点击查看第二章点击查看第三章微服务架构设计模式Microservices Patterns:With Examples in Java [美] 克里斯·理查森(Chris Richardson) 著喻勇 译第1章 逃离单体地狱本章导读 单体地狱的特征,如何借助微服务架构逃离单体地狱 ...

    文章 温柔的养猫人 2019-11-04 5614浏览量

  • .NET牛人应该知道些什么,我的回答

    What Great .NET Developers Ought To Know (More .NET Interview Questions) A while back, I posted a list of ASP.NET Interview Questions. Conventional w...

    文章 深蓝居 2016-05-06 1659浏览量

  • 带你读《微服务架构设计模式》之三:微服务架构中的进程间通信

    点击查看第一章点击查看第二章 第3章 微服务架构中的进程间通信本章导读 通信模式的具体应用:远程过程调用、断路器、客户端发现、自注册、服务端发现、第三方注册、异步消息、事务性发件箱、事务日志拖尾、轮询发布者 进程间通信在微服务架构中的重要性 定义和演化API 如何在各种进程间通信技术之间进行权衡...

    文章 温柔的养猫人 2019-11-04 4588浏览量

  • 高密度部署实践 | D2 分享视频+文章

    作者 | 零弌 点击查看视频 大家好,我是零弌,来自蚂蚁集团体验技术部。在蚂蚁工作了三年,负责内部 nodejs 框架 chair 以及 nodejs 版本中间件的实现。在蚂蚁内部 nodejs 主要是用来开发一些 BFF 应用,中台产品和一些小工具。 BFF 应用的主要目的是为了让后端可以更好...

    文章 温柔的养猫人 2021-01-08 216浏览量

  • Java基础总结

    基础知识 String 是最基本的数据类型吗? 答:不是。Java中的基本数据类型只有8个:byte、short、int、long、float、double、char、boolean;除了基本类型(primitive type),剩下的都是引用类型(reference type),Java 5以后...

    文章 iolo 2020-04-30 321浏览量

  • 《 C++程序设计:原理与实践(进阶篇.》导读

    本节书摘来自华章出版社《 C++程序设计:原理与实践(进阶篇)》一书中作者[美] 本贾尼·斯特劳斯特鲁普(Bjarne Stroustrup) 著 刘晓光 李忠伟 王刚 译   更多章节内容可以访问云栖社区“华章计算机”公众号查看。   前 言 Programming: Principles ...

    文章 华章计算机 2017-05-02 1912浏览量

  • 大型网站的架构

    我们知道,对于一个大型网站来说,可伸缩性是非常重要的,怎么样在纵向和横向有良好的可伸缩性,就需要在做架构设计的时候考虑到一个分的原则,我想在多个方面说一下怎么分: 首先是横向的分: 1. 大的网站化解为多个小网站:当我们一个网站有多个功能的时候,可以考虑把这个网站拆分成几个小模块,每一个模块可以是...

    文章 javaboy2012 2010-04-17 1292浏览量

  • 带你读《计算机网络问题与解决方案:一种构建弹性现代网络的创新方法》之三:网络传输建模

    点击查看第一章点击查看第二章 第3章 Computer Networking Problems and Solutions: An Innovative Approach to Building Resilient, Modern Networks 网络传输建模 学习目标阅读完本章,读者应该能够:...

    文章 被纵养的懒猫 2019-11-07 412浏览量

  • 从零到一 之 ZooKeeper(一)

    所有内容翻译自官网 Because Coordinating Distributed Systems is a Zoo 简介 ZooKeeper 提供了一种分布式应用程序的高性能协同服务。它封装了一些基础公共服务,例如:命名,配置管理,同步和组服务,并提供简单易用的开发接口。我们可以利用 ZooK...

    文章 天天吃饭呀 2017-08-24 980浏览量

  • 双11数据大屏背后的秘密:大规模流式增量计算及应用

    更多精彩内容参见云栖社区大数据频道https://yq.aliyun.com/big-data;此外,通过Maxcompute及其配套产品,低廉的大数据分析仅需几步,详情访问https://www.aliyun.com/product/odps。 摘要:回顾大数据技术领域大事件,最早可追溯到06...

    文章 场景研读 2017-03-13 5955浏览量

  • 双11数据大屏背后:大规模流式增量计算及应用(附资料)

    首先从理解什么是数据流开始今天的分享,其实在真实的世界中,大部分的数据都是连续产生的数据流,比如手机上产生的GPS信号、用户在互联网上的行为、在线搜索、用户的点击、社交网络分享、即时通信以及一些传感器和物联网设备采集的日志信息等,这些数据都是连续产生的,自然就形成了数据流,在这些数据流产生以后,在...

    文章 小旋风柴进 2017-05-22 1576浏览量

  • 什么是好的测试用例[51Testing]

    这项研究部分基于NSF制定的EIA-0113539 ITR/SY+PE:“提高软件测试者的教育。” 材料中表达的任何观点、发现和结论或者评论都属于作者,不代表国家科学基金会(NSF)的观点。 摘要      设计好的测试用例是一门复杂的艺术。其复杂性有三个原因:        1.测试用...

    文章 horky 2013-03-21 1125浏览量

  • 云原生体系下的技海浮沉与理论探索

    作者 | 王银利(芸峥)来源|阿里巴巴云原生公众号 概述 攻技者,短之;理论者,长之;践行者,胜之。可以这么说,一座城市的良心就体现在下水道上,不论这座城市有多少高楼大厦,建设得有多么宏伟,只要是下雨天,雨水就变成了城市良心的检验者。如果由城市建设来类比云原生体系的建设,那么云原生的良心又应该是什...

    文章 阿里巴巴云原生小助手 2020-12-14 930浏览量

  • 云原生体系下的技海浮沉与理论探索

    作者 | 王银利(芸峥) 1 . 概述 攻技者,短之;理论者,长之;践行者,胜之。可以这么说,一座城市的良心就体现在下水道上,不论这座城市有多少高楼大厦,建设得有多么宏伟,只要是下雨天,雨水就变成了城市良心的检验者。如果由城市建设来类比云原生体系的建设,那么云原生的良心又应该是什么?谁是云原生的暴...

    文章 中间件小哥 2020-12-01 4557浏览量

  • 《Storm企业级应用:实战、运维和调优》——1.1 什么是实时流计算

    本节书摘来自华章计算机《Storm企业级应用:实战、运维和调优》一书中的第1章,第1.1节,作者:马延辉 陈书美 雷葆华著, 更多章节内容可以访问云栖社区“华章计算机”公众号查看。 1.1 什么是实时流计算 所谓实时流计算,就是近几年由于数据得到广泛应用之后,在数据持久性建模不满足现状的情况下,急...

    文章 华章计算机 2017-07-03 2195浏览量

  • 百万级访问量网站的技术准备工作

    当今从纯网站技术上来说,因为开源模式的发展,现在建一个小网站已经很简单也很便宜,所以很多人都把创业方向定位在互联网应用。这些人里大多数不是很懂技术,或者不是那么精通,而网站开发维护方面的知识又很分散,学习成本太高,所以这篇文章将这些知识点结合起来,系统的来说,一个从日几千访问的小小网站,到日访问一...

    文章 丁浪 2012-10-13 754浏览量

  • 可扩展Web架构与分布式系统

    原文:可扩展Web架构与分布式系统 开放源代码已经成为一些大型网站的基本原则。而在这些网站成长的过程中,一些优秀的实践经验和规则也出现在他们的结构中。本文旨在介绍一些在大型网站结构设计的过程中需要注意的关键问题以及实现目标的基础工作。 本文侧重于介绍网络系统,尽管一些准则在其他分布式系统中也...

    文章 杰克.陈 2016-04-11 823浏览量

  • 从小站到大站的技术架构优化之路-网站架构与前端服务性能优化

    一、课程目的 2015年,5月的某天,正在上班,突然看线公司群里开始发出携程网访问500的信息,于是乎,大家小扯的一下,大家并没有想到后来发生的事情的事情会如此震惊,开始官方的微博确认问题为,正遭受攻击,但后来内部的技术人员泄漏出“数据库被物理删除!” 这个对于技术的人员来说,可以说是非常惊讶的消...

    文章 牧客 2016-11-09 2365浏览量

1 2 3 4 5 >

云产品推荐

上海奇点人才服务相关的云产品 小程序定制 上海微企信息技术相关的云产品 国内短信套餐包 ECS云服务器安全配置相关的云产品 开发者问答 阿里云建站 自然场景识别相关的云产品 万网 小程序开发制作 视频内容分析 视频集锦 代理记账服务 阿里云AIoT